What are solar shingles?
Solar shingles are nothing more than solar cells designed to look and function like conventional roofing materials. In other words, they are a type of shingle made from photovoltaic cells. They do not only act as your roof but at the same time, they generate electricity from solar energy conversion.
Solar shingles allow you to obtain all the benefits of solar energy without sacrificing the aesthetics of your home or generating more weight on your roof. Therefore, they have been an interesting technology to transform traditional roofs into electric power production stations.
Composition/Structure
Solar shingles incorporate solar cells generally made of ceramic or undulated fiberglass, each one containing 3 or 4 photovoltaic bands. Such photovoltaic bands are connected to the installation that passes under the roof. In figure 1 you can see the composition of the solar shingles:
It is worth mentioning that the semiconductor they generally use is silicon (like most solar panels), while others use cells made with a thin film of materials such as copper, indium, gallium selenide (CIGS), or others. In addition, since solar shingles are quite thin, this allows them to have greater flexibility and be lightweight.
How do they work?
All solar shingles are designed to function as roofing materials, as the main idea is to join the solar panels with the roof rather than simply mounting them on top.
The operation of solar shingles is the same as that of conventional solar panels. That is, the semiconductor material absorbs sunlight to produce a flow of free electrons, thus generating electricity to power equipment with renewable energy.
How are they installed?
The installation of solar shingles does not require a mounting system as in the case of conventional solar panels. Instead of mounting them on top of a roof, solar shingles are integrated directly into the roof.
Solar roof shingles are part of what is known as building-integrated photovoltaics (BIPV), which convert a structure or surface from the construction sector into a generating source of electricity by using solar cells with colors and shapes that integrate into the building smoothly and aesthetically.
It is worth mentioning that solar shingles require the entire roof to be replaced as is the case with Tesla solar shingles (see figure 2).
So for the installation of solar shingles, it is necessary to change the conventional roof because the active solar shingles (which contain silicon solar cells) will also act as structural support for the house and will have the same appearance as the inactive shingles (which do not generate energy).
Therefore, it is advisable to install them when your roof is going to be replaced or is new construction. It is important to take this into account, especially when evaluating the budget for the installation of a solar shingle system.
Finally, you have to take into account the factors that will determine the number of shingles you will need, including the size of the shingles selected, the area of your home, and the amount of energy you will need to generate.
What are the different types of solar shingle technology?
Although the solar roof shingles industry is relatively new, this technology is constantly growing. In the market, there are currently two types of photovoltaic solar shingles, classified according to the type of semiconductor material that they are made from and their respective shape. These two are the following:
Crystalline Silicon Solar Shingles
Crystalline silicon solar shingles are very similar to those of a traditional solar panel, as they are rigid in shape, they also have a thin frame, which matches conventional roofs and is installed in line with the existing roof materials.
CIGS Solar Shingles
This type of photovoltaic solar roof shingle uses CIGS semiconductor materials as thin-film technology to produce solar energy at home. Don’t be confused: Solar shingles and shingled solar panels are not the same things
What are shingled solar panels?
Another new type of development is related to the shingled solar panels, which have been adapted by cutting solar cells into strips and superimposing them within a framed module. This process allows eliminating the gaps between cells by placing more silicon cells in a module, this allows increasing the output power and the efficiency of the module.
Therefore, this technology allows improving efficiency, reliability and aesthetically they are more pleasant than conventional crystalline solar panels.
What are some important aspects of shingled solar panels?
Energy
- More power: This is possible since they do not require busbars in the upper side, and in addition, they do not need to be separated so there is a more effective PV area is exposed to sunlight.
- Less energy loss: The solar cells of the modules with shingles can be wired by grouping them in parallel, which further minimizes the losses due to the effect of the shade.
Reliability
Solar panels with shingles have greater resistance to external factors since static and dynamic load tests show that this technology is more resistant to external forces compared to conventional panels.
More Aesthetic
Shingled solar panels have a more delicate appearance and they do not show their circuits in a visible way. In addition, they are installed just flushed with the roof. This acts in favor of installations in high-end design houses.
What is the difference between shingled solar panels and solar shingles?
Shingled solar panels should not be confused with solar shingles used in photovoltaic energy applied to construction (see figure 3).
As already mentioned, solar shingles are nothing more than shingles made of photovoltaic cells, and these products replace the conventional roof.
On the other hand, shingled solar panels are a new technology in which the solar cells are cut into 5 or 6 strips and connected with a conductive adhesive overlaying each strip (making it simulate as if they were roof tiles).
The biggest difference between them is that the shingled solar panels do not act as structural support to your roof, they are just attached or installed on top of the roof. Meanwhile, solar shingles do act as your roof essentially, meaning they provide structural support and protect your house from external environmental parameters.
Solar shingles vs. conventional solar panels: What are the pros and cons?
It is important to take into account the pros and cons of solar roof shingles and conventional panels. Both systems can supply renewable energy but as it can be seen, they have important aspects that distinguish them. Following that idea, we gathered some of the most important pros and cons to consider when facing a decision between solar panel roof shingles and conventional solar modules.
Features | Solar Roof Shingles | Conventional Solar Panels |
---|---|---|
Aesthetic | They have complete integration with the roof, making the house look futuristic and elegant. | They are bulkier and not as aesthetically pleasing. |
Option Availability | Limited styles and installers are available. | A large variety of products. |
Costs | Most solar shingles on the market cost more than the average value of solar panels in the U.S. Tesla solar shingles are probably the cheapest at $1.8 per watt but the average goes between $3.8 and $7 per watt. | The cost is much lower than that of solar shingles. Depending on the brand it can be $0.99 per watt. |
Installation | Shingles are often more difficult to install as the entire roof must be replaced. Also, there are fewer solar shingle companies. | Conventional panels are easier to install, you just have to mount them on top of the roof and there are many solar installers to work with. |
Efficiency | Shingles generally have lower conversion efficiencies than solar panels. Efficiency is generally close to 15% with a few exceptions. | Currently, the average efficiency of conventional panels is close to 20%. |
Optimum Orientation | Solar shingles are totally dependent on the slope and orientation of your roof. | Solar panels are also dependent on the tilt and orientation of the roof, however, there are alternatives such as reverse tilt mounting systems that allow placing the modules facing directly to south at the optimum tilt angle to maximize production. |
As you can see, solar shingles might be a good option if you need to replace your roof, if you are building a new home, or if you really just want to have the latest cutting-edge technology in the solar industry that looks futuristic and elegant. If that is not your case, it may be better to opt for traditional solar panels.
Are solar shingles the right choice for your solar roof?
As the number of solar shingle suppliers increases and prices fall, high-end consumers may find it attractive to implement this type of technology. However, many users also wonder if such technology is the best option for their roofs.
The truth is that it depends on several factors, some of which were mentioned above (see solar roof shingle vs. conventional solar panels table).
To use solar shingles, it is recommended that your budget and the orientation of your roof match the requirements. Also, if you are in a renovation process (specifically if you need to change the roof) it would be a strong point in favor of solar panel roof shingles.
On the other hand, if your home does not need a roof replacement, your budget is limited, you have an unfavorable roof orientation, or you want market variety, conventional solar panels would definitely be the best option.
It is advisable to evaluate several quotes from installers with conventional solar panels and solar roof shingles to compare effectively energy production and costs.
